Hillborough Manor House is an exceptional Grade II* listed country estate, situated between the south Warwickshire villages of Bidford-on-Avon and Welford-on-Avon. Steeped in history, this beautiful manor of about 8,260 sq ft is set within a secluded and private plot of over 13 acres. Originally dating back to circa 1600, the property has been sympathetically extended and restored over the centuries, including with an 18th-century addition.

Constructed from dressed blue lias stone with narrow coursed rubble to the rear, timber-framed sections, and painted brick, the manor is a striking example of period architecture. Original features include mullion windows, exposed beams and flagstone floors, creating a home full of charm and character. The addition of formal halls, vaulted ceilings, stables and an historic dovecote adds to the sense of grandeur. Further enhancing the allure of the estate are whispers of a medieval settlement within the grounds and the intriguing tale of “Shakespeare’s other Anne” reputedly buried in the now-extinct churchyard on the property (exact location unknown). Previous owners are believed to have included the late Shakespeare scholar and New York-born Anne Barton and her husband, director John Barton. Believing the house to be haunted, it is said he once spent a whole night sitting in the corner of a room, reciting all Shakespeare’s sonnets to appease the ghosts.

This listing is for the The Manor House, stables and dovecote set within 13.17 acres of formal gardens and paddocks leading down to the River Avon.

Accommodation - The Manor House offers an exceptional layout balancing grandeur with practical living spaces, featuring the main rooms as follows:

Entrance Vestibule - A grand entrance with exposed beams and a mullion window, leading to the Great Hall.

The Great Hall - A magnificent room with flagstone floor, an impressive fireplace and stairs rising to the first floor.

Dining Hall - A formal space with mullion windows, a decorative fireplace and access to the cellar.

Cellar - A spacious, relatively dry storage area.

Kitchen - Traditional in style, featuring a gas-powered Aga and access to a mezzanine.

Mezzanine Level - A gallery space leading to an office/reception room with oak panelling and mullion windo ws.

Bedrooms - A selection of generously proportioned rooms, including a main bedroom with an en-suite, a Jack-and-Jill
bathroom shared between two others, and a fourth bedroom with a storage cupboard.

Library - Overlooking the grounds, a versatile space ideal for a study or entertainment room.

Additional Features - A sauna/gym, safe storage/gun room, utility room and shower room.

Gardens And Grounds - The formal gardens are a highlight, beautifully hedged and primarily laid to lawn, interspersed with mature trees, shrubs and an orchard. The sweeping driveway provides ample parking and leads firs t to the garage before continuing to the rear courtyard, bordered by stables. Beyond the gardens, the estate opens up to breath-taking views of the surrounding south Warwickshire countryside.

Location And Lifestyle - Conveniently situated between the sought-after and popular villages of Bidford-on-Avon and Welford-on-Avon, Hillsborough Manor House offers both peace and quiet and access to community life. The River Avon meanders through the extensive grounds and the nearby villages offer a range of amenities, including schools, pubs, and local shops. The historic market town of Stratford-Upon-Avon, just six miles away, is world-renowned for its cultural heritage and as the birthplace of William Shakespeare. With excellent road and rail links, the property is perfectly positioned to offer both seclusion and accessibility.
